Inter have taken the decision to temporarily suspend midfielder Radja Nainggolan for reasons of indiscipline ahead of their game against Napoli on December 26.

The specific reasons for his suspension remain unknown, though the player has previous for frustrating his employers with his off-field activities.

“FC Internazionale Milano can confirm that Radja Nainggolan has been temporarily suspended from football activity for disciplinary reasons,” read an official statement on the club’s website.

The Belgian’s lifestyle has gotten him into trouble previously, notably at Roma, and is thought to be one of the reasons the Giallorossi allowed him to move to the Stadio Meazza in the summer.

Since arriving in Milan, Nainggolan has played 15 times in all competitions and scored three goals in the process.
